Frequently Asked Questions about hotels in Nepal

  • What are the best landmarks to visit in Nepal?

    For iconic landmarks, you can't miss Mount Everest (though you'll only see it from afar unless you're trekking), the Boudhanath Stupa, a massive Buddhist stupa in Kathmandu, and Swayambhunath Stupa (Monkey Temple), also in Kathmandu, offering panoramic city views. In Pokhara, Phewa Lake and the World Peace Pagoda provide stunning scenery.

  • What are some must-do activities in Nepal?

    Trekking in the Annapurna or Everest regions is a classic. White-water rafting on the Trishuli River is thrilling. Exploring Kathmandu's Durbar Square and experiencing the vibrant culture are essential. For relaxation, enjoying the lakeside views in Pokhara is highly recommended.

  • When is the ideal time to visit Nepal?

    The best time is during the autumn (September to November) and spring (March to May) seasons. These months offer pleasant temperatures and clear skies, perfect for trekking and sightseeing.

  • Which neighborhoods or areas are best for spending a week in Nepal?

    Kathmandu offers Thamel for budget-friendly accommodations and bustling markets, while Patan and Bhaktapur provide a glimpse into traditional Newari architecture and culture. For a more tranquil experience, consider Pokhara, with its lakeside setting and access to trekking trails.

  • Which parts of Nepal are perfect for a weekend getaway?

    Kathmandu itself is great for a short trip, allowing you to explore Durbar Square, the stupas, and the vibrant markets. Nagarkot, near Kathmandu, offers stunning sunrise views of the Himalayas. Pokhara is also manageable for a weekend, focusing on the lake and a short hike.

  • Is renting a car recommended for exploring Nepal?

    Renting a car isn't usually recommended, especially for exploring outside of major cities. The roads can be challenging, and local transportation like buses and taxis is often more efficient and affordable. For trekking, you'll rely on porters and guides.

  • Are credit cards widely accepted in Nepal?

    Credit card acceptance is limited, particularly outside of larger hotels and tourist areas in Kathmandu and Pokhara. It's best to carry Nepali Rupees (NPR) for most transactions.
  • What are the largest airports in Nepal?

    Tribhuvan International Airport (KTM) in Kathmandu is the main international airport. There are smaller airports in Pokhara and other cities, primarily for domestic flights.
  • Are there any unwritten rules of behavior visitors should know about in Nepal?

    Always remove your shoes before entering temples and private homes. Seek permission before taking photos of people. Dress modestly when visiting religious sites. Be mindful of local customs and traditions.
  • What local specialties should you try in Nepal?

    Dal Bhat (lentil soup and rice) is a staple. Momo (dumplings) are a popular snack. Try Newari cuisine in the Kathmandu Valley. Seek out local restaurants for authentic experiences.
  • Where are the best shopping spots in Nepal?

    Thamel in Kathmandu is a major tourist hub with numerous shops selling handicrafts, clothing, and trekking gear. Patan and Bhaktapur offer unique Newari crafts and souvenirs.
  • What signature events or festivals take place in Nepal?

    Dashain and Tihar are major Hindu festivals celebrated with vibrant ceremonies and cultural displays. Losar is the Tibetan New Year, often celebrated in the mountainous regions.
  • What’s the best place in Nepal for mild and comfortable weather?

    Pokhara generally enjoys a milder climate than Kathmandu, especially during the hotter months. The elevation and proximity to Phewa Lake contribute to a more temperate atmosphere.
  • What are the most common travel mistakes tourists make in Nepal?

    Underestimating the altitude and not acclimatizing properly during trekking is a major one. Not carrying enough Nepali Rupees is another. Ignoring local customs and traditions can also lead to unpleasant experiences.
  • What are some hidden gems to explore in Nepal?

    Rara Lake in the far west offers breathtaking scenery. The Upper Mustang region provides a unique cultural experience. Exploring less-traveled trekking routes in the Annapurna region reveals stunning landscapes and fewer crowds.
